The import value of fresh or chilled tomatoes to Japan is projected to increase steadily from 2024 to 2028. In 2023, the import value was slightly under 40 million USD. Forecasted data suggests a consistent year-on-year growth, with rates hovering around 3% annually. The five-year compound annual growth rate (CAGR) similarly indicates an approximate 3% increase, highlighting a stable augmentation in demand for imported tomatoes.
Looking towards the future, several trends may influence Japan’s import patterns for fresh tomatoes. Key factors include domestic cultivation advancements, shifts in consumer preferences towards organic or locally sourced produce, and any trade policies impacting agricultural imports.
